Title: Cell Phone Driving Ban

Vote Smart's Synopsis:

Vote to pass a bill that prohibits the use of mobile telephones and electronic devices while driving a motor vehicle.

Highlights:

- Allows use of hands-free devices for anyone over 18 years old (sec. 5) - Exempts firefighters, rescue drivers, and state, county, or local officials while executing the duties of their profession (sec. 5). - Sets the punishments for adult drivers as follows (sec. 5): -$100 fine after first offense -$250 fine after second offense -$500 fine after third offense and subsequent offenses - Sets the punishments for drivers under the age of 18 as follows (sec. 2): - $100 fine and 60 day suspension of license/permit after first offense - $250 fine and 180 day suspension of license/permit after second offense - $500 fine and 1 year suspension of license/permit after third offense and subsequent offenses
